According to and for the purposes of art. 52 of the Consumer Code, the User has the right to withdraw from the contract within 14 days from the moment of delivery of the goods, under penalty of forfeiture. The withdrawal period expires after 14 days from the day 1. To exercise the right of withdrawal, the user must inform the owner of his decision to withdraw from this contract through an explicit statement (eg letter sent by mail, fax or e-mail). In order to comply with the withdrawal period, it is sufficient that the User sends the communication concerning the exercise of the right of withdrawal before the end of the withdrawal period. If the User withdraws from this contract, the Owner will refund to the User all the payments made by the latter to the Owner, including the delivery costs (with the exception of additional costs arising from the User's choice of a type of delivery other than the least expensive type of standard delivery offered by the Owner), without undue delay and in any case no later than 14 days from the day on which the Owner was informed of the User's decision to withdraw from this contract. These refunds will be made using the same means of payment used by the User for the initial transaction, unless the User has expressly agreed otherwise; in any case, the Owner guarantees that the User will not incur any costs as a result of this refund. The refund may be suspended until receipt of the goods or until the consumer demonstrates that he has returned the goods, whichever is the earlier. If the user withdraws from this contract, the same è required to return the goods to the trader, without undue delay and in any case within 14 days from the date on which he informed the owner of his decision to withdraw. The deadline is met if the user returns the goods before the expiry of the 14-day period. The User will bear the direct cost of returning the goods. The User expressly acknowledges and accepts that the integrity of the goods to be returned is an essential condition for the exercise of the right of withdrawal. L’User, in any case, è responsible for the decrease in value of the goods resulting from a manipulation of the goods other than that necessary to establish the nature, characteristics and operation of the goods. In no case can be subject to the right of withdrawal the goods made to measure and clearly personalized.

According to Art. 130 et seq. of the Consumer Code, the owner è responsible for any lack of conformity à existing at the time of delivery of the goods, provided that the defect is manifested within two years from delivery of the goods. Within this peremptory period, the user has the right to request the restoration, free of charge, of the conformity of the goods by repair or replacement or an appropriate reduction in price or termination of the contract. The consumer canò ask, at its option, the seller to repair the goods or replace it, free of charge in both cases, unless the remedy requested is objectively impossible or excessively expensive compared to'other. The report of non-complianceà of the goods must necessarily be received within the mandatory period of 2 years from delivery of the goods. The user loses the warranty if you do not report the lack of conformity to the owner within two months from the date on which he discovered the defect
